在命令行中运行多节点的作业,需要使用 MS MPI 库提供的 mpiexec 命令。以下是运行多节点作业的基本步骤:

  1. 编写 MPI 程序,并使用 MS MPI 库进行编译。

  2. 在多个节点上安装 MS MPI 库,并确保节点之间可以互相通信。

  3. 在一台节点上启动作业管理器,并创建作业。

  4. 在创建作业时,指定需要使用的节点和进程数。

  5. 在命令行中使用 mpiexec 命令运行作业,指定作业的名称和节点信息。

例如,假设我们要在两个节点上运行一个 MPI 程序,其中每个节点上有 4 个进程。首先,在每个节点上安装 MS MPI 库,并确保节点之间可以互相通信。然后,在一台节点上启动作业管理器,并创建名为'myjob'的作业,指定使用 2 个节点和每个节点上 4 个进程。最后,在命令行中使用 mpiexec 命令运行作业:

mpiexec -n 8 -host node1,node2 myjob.exe

其中,'-n 8' 表示需要使用 8 个进程,'-host node1,node2' 表示需要在两个节点上运行作业,'myjob.exe' 表示需要运行的 MPI 程序。

如何在命令行中运行多节点的 MS MPI 作业

原文地址: https://www.cveoy.top/t/topic/lXtI 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录